Massachusetts Institute of Technology - 10/21/24
Cambridge, MA, US
Massachusetts Institute of Technology - 1/22/25
Cambridge, MA, US
Massachusetts Institute of Technology - 12/09/24
Cambridge, MA, US
Massachusetts Institute of Technology - 1/15/25
Cambridge, MA, US
Massachusetts Institute of Technology - 2/03/25
Cambridge, MA, US